Baltimore Emerging Companies Roundtable Discussion

How to Obtain Cash Without Giving Up Equity

Seeking funding, but reluctant to jeopardize your equity? This discussion will center on best practices for securing funding without sacrificing your ownership interest. These alternative methods of financing include crowdfunding, cash prizes, grants, loans and strategic alliances.  Share your experiences and learn from others about different revenue streams that are available to emerging companies.
